The latest statistics on Delayed Transfers of Care produced by the Welsh Government were released on 20 November 2012 according to the arrangements approved by the UK Statistics Authority.

Statistics on Delayed Transfers of Care include data for Wales on the census date of 17 October 2012. The latest release updates the statistics previously released on 23 October 2012.

The key points from the latest release are:

  • The total number of patients experiencing a delayed transfer of care on the census date of 17 October 2012 was 434; this is an increase of 13, or 3.1%, on the figure for 19 September 2012;
  • the total number of patients waiting to leave hospital was 355.  Of these, 95 were delayed in mental health facilities and 260 were in other acute and community hospitals. A further 48 patients were experiencing a delayed transfer within the NHS or waiting for an assessment, and for 31 the next stage could not be determined.
